From 6c02b61316bb6d4214777e9dcc333b4e643c18e0 Mon Sep 17 00:00:00 2001 From: Georg Wurz Date: Thu, 28 Jul 2022 13:43:11 +0200 Subject: [PATCH] [MoneyBundle] bugfix setter code for FieldCollection --- src/CoreShop/Bundle/MoneyBundle/CoreExtension/Money.php |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/CoreShop/Bundle/MoneyBundle/CoreExtension/Money.php b/src/CoreShop/Bundle/MoneyBundle/CoreExtension/Money.php index 38b3eec3e4..64081ed483 100644 --- a/src/CoreShop/Bundle/MoneyBundle/CoreExtension/Money.php +++ b/src/CoreShop/Bundle/MoneyBundle/CoreExtension/Money.php @@ -464,7 +464,7 @@ public function getSetterCodeFieldcollection($fieldcollectionDefinition) $code .= '* @param ' . $this->getPhpdocReturnType() . ' $' . $key . "\n"; $code .= '* @return \\Pimcore\\Model\\DataObject\\Fieldcollection\\Data\\' . ucfirst($fieldcollectionDefinition->getKey()) . "\n"; $code .= '*/' . "\n"; - $code .= 'public function set' . ucfirst($key) . ' ('.($this->nullable ? '?' : '').' ' . '$' . $key . ") {\n"; + $code .= 'public function set' . ucfirst($key) . ' ('.($this->nullable ? '?' : '').'int ' . '$' . $key . ") {\n"; $code .= "\t" . '$fd = $this->getDefinition()->getFieldDefinition("' . $key . '");' . "\n"; if ($this instanceof DataObject\ClassDefinition\Data\EncryptedField) {